So much for an easy way to go. After thirty nine long years, each squandered day chained inexorably and uneventfully to the next, this is how it ends. How appropriate. Blinking back tears, Joanna shakes out another handful of pills into the palm of her hand... Environmental catastrophe, dismissed by many as myth or propaganda, is now an impending reality. Tides are rising and storms are brewing. Meanwhile, in a small-town suburban home, a small family is fraying at the seams, and on the brink of a collapse of their own. Following the suicide of his wife and imprisoned by grief, Arnold witnesses the inexorable downwards spiral of his neighbourhood on television, from the confines of his living room. Fifty years on, his son Noah is thrust into a dense, compact Britain he hardly recognizes, adrift in a society in the throes of transformation. Years later, the experiment falters and Nature threatens to take over entirely. Noah’s daughter Eve faces unimaginable consequences and her will to survive is tested to its limits... THE FALL OF MAN begins in the Britain of today. Three successive generations struggle to exist in a future rife with change. Their story chronicles a series of cataclysmic, global events, from the perspective of an all-too-human family. Two new chapters to be added each week...

Katrina's best friend Marco dies in a mall shooting when they're fourteen years old. Three years later, she's starting her senior year of high school and beginning to forget, at last. Her life had become as bearable as it could possibly be, until Ian - Marco's older brother - comes back to town. He comes back changed, dangerous, and enigmatic. Katrina can't stay away, despite the overflow of memories his presence brings to her. A catastrophic relationship is born, one the world never wanted and most definitely won't permit.
